Getting There
-
Walking
Start at the Madang town center, specifically at the Madang Market. From the market, head east on Modilon Road. Continue straight for approximately 1.5 kilometers. You will pass by various local shops and eateries. As you walk, keep an eye out for local signs that may indicate the direction to PLP Park. The park is located on the left side of Modilon Road, identifiable by its entrance which may feature local flora and a park sign. If you reach the intersection with the Madang Seaside, you've gone too far.
-
Bicycle
If you have access to a bicycle, start your journey from the Madang Market. Head east on Modilon Road, which has a bike-friendly path. It's about a 1.5-kilometer ride. As you cycle along, you will see local shops and the beautiful scenery of Madang. Keep your eyes peeled for the entrance to PLP Park on the left side of Modilon Road. The park is recognized by its lush greenery and may have a sign at the entrance. Make sure to watch for pedestrians and other cyclists along the road.
-
Public Transport
From the Madang Market, look for local buses or minibuses that travel along Modilon Road. Board a bus heading towards the outskirts of town. Inform the driver that you want to get off at PLP Park or watch for local landmarks to signal your stop. The park is situated on Modilon Road, and it should be a short ride of about 5-10 minutes depending on traffic. Once you disembark, walk back a short distance towards the park entrance on your left.
